When considering eco-friendly construction, the choice of materials is crucial. At Christopher Melillo Construction, we source materials that are recycled, renewable, and sustainably harvested. Options like bamboo flooring, recycled steel, and reclaimed wood not only add aesthetic appeal but also minimize environmental impact.In addition to sustainable materials, energy efficiency plays a significant role in eco-friendly construction. Installing high-performance windows, insulated walls, and energy-efficient HVAC systems are just a few strategies we employ to reduce energy consumption. Such installations not only lower utility bills but also create a comfortable indoor environment. Moreover, implementing solar panels or wind turbines can make homes even more self-sufficient, positioning them as leaders in sustainable living.Water conservation is yet another important aspect of building sustainably. Innovative plumbing fixtures such as low-flow toilets and faucets can significantly reduce water usage without sacrificing performance. Christopher Melillo Construction integrates rainwater harvesting systems into home designs, which allows homeowners to reuse water for landscaping and other non-potable purposes, driving down water bills and reducing demand on local water supplies.A well-thought-out waste management plan is essential for any construction project. Our team focuses on minimizing construction waste through careful planning and the recycling of materials whenever possible. This approach not only reduces landfill contributions but also often results in cost savings in waste management.Health is a priority when constructing sustainable homes, and this includes considering indoor air quality. Using non-toxic paints and finishes, as well as proper ventilation systems, ensures that indoor spaces remain free from pollutants and allergens.
